Understanding Your Audience
1. Identify Your Target Audience
Before you start writing, it’s crucial to understand who your audience is. Consider their age, interests, level of expertise, and the type of content they prefer. This will help you tailor your blog posts to their needs and interests.
2. Research Your Audience
Use social media, surveys, and analytics tools to gather information about your audience. Understanding their preferences and pain points will enable you to create content that resonates with them.
Crafting Your Blog Post
1. Choose a Compelling Topic
Select a topic that you are passionate about and that will interest your audience. A compelling topic can be a question, a problem, or an interesting fact. Ensure that the topic is relevant and has enough depth to explore in detail.
2. Develop a Strong Thesis Statement
Your thesis statement should clearly state the main point or argument of your blog post. It should serve as a roadmap for the reader and guide them through the content.
3. Structure Your Post
A well-structured blog post is easier to read and understand. Here’s a typical structure:
- **Introduction**: Introduce the topic and provide background information.
- **Body**: Divide the body into sections, each with a clear purpose and supporting points.
- **Conclusion**: Summarize the main points and leave the reader with a memorable closing thought.
Writing the Content
1. Use Engaging Language
Write in a conversational tone that is both informative and engaging. Avoid overly complex language and jargon, unless your audience is familiar with the subject matter.
2. Incorporate Visual Elements
Use images, infographics, and videos to break up text and illustrate your points. Visual elements can make your blog post more engaging and easier to understand.
3. Use Headings and Subheadings
Headings and subheadings make your blog post easier to scan and navigate. They also help to emphasize key points and make your content more visually appealing.
4. Write Informative and Useful Content
Provide actionable advice, tips, and insights that your audience can apply in their lives. Use examples and case studies to illustrate your points and make your content more relatable.
Optimizing for Search Engines
1. Use Keywords
Research relevant keywords and incorporate them naturally into your blog post. This will help your content rank higher in search engine results and attract more organic traffic.
2. Optimize for SEO
Ensure that your blog post follows SEO best practices, such as using alt text for images, creating a compelling meta description, and including internal and external links.
Engaging with Your Audience
1. Encourage Comments
Prompt your readers to comment on your post by asking questions or inviting them to share their experiences. Engaging with your audience can help build a community around your blog.
2. Respond to Comments
Make it a priority to respond to comments on your blog. This shows that you value your audience and encourages them to return for more content.
